Before we dive into the details, it's crucial to ensure your roof is structurally sound and capable of supporting the weight of your garden. Consult with a professional if you're unsure. Once you've got the green light, it's time to start planning your rooftop paradise.

Designing Your Rooftop Garden

Designing your garden involves more than just choosing plants. You'll need to consider factors like sunlight exposure, wind patterns, and drainage. A well-designed garden will not only look great but also be easy to maintain.

Start by assessing your rooftop's conditions. Note the amount of sunlight it receives throughout the day, as this will determine the types of plants that will thrive. Also, consider the wind exposure, as this can affect both plant growth and your comfort while enjoying your garden.

Choosing the Right Plants

Selecting plants that are well-suited to your rooftop's conditions is key to a successful garden. For instance, if your rooftop receives full sun, opt for heat and drought-tolerant plants. Some great options include succulents, herbs, and vegetables like tomatoes and peppers.

Container gardening is an excellent choice for rooftops, as it allows for easy relocation of plants based on their needs. Plus, it prevents roots from damaging the roof structure. Consider using lightweight, self-watering pots to minimize weight and maintenance.

Creating Zones and Layout

Divide your rooftop into distinct zones based on sunlight exposure and plant needs. This will help you create a harmonious layout that maximizes your garden's potential. For example, you might have a sunny zone for vegetables, a partially shaded zone for herbs, and a shady zone for a relaxing seating area.

Don't forget to include pathways for easy navigation and access to all areas of your garden. You can use gravel, pavers, or even recycled materials to create these paths. Incorporating a mix of hardscaping and greenery will add visual interest and balance to your design.

Setting Up Your Rooftop Garden

Once you've planned your garden, it's time to start setting it up. This involves preparing the roof, installing necessary infrastructure, and planting your chosen greenery.

Begin by ensuring your roof is clean and free of debris. If your roof is flat, you may need to install a waterproof membrane to prevent leaks. Additionally, consider installing a drainage system to prevent water from pooling and causing damage.

Installing Irrigation

An efficient irrigation system is crucial for keeping your rooftop garden healthy and well-maintained. Drip irrigation is an excellent choice, as it delivers water directly to the roots of your plants, minimizing evaporation and waste.

You can also opt for self-watering pots or install a rainwater harvesting system to collect and store water for your plants. This not only helps conserve water but also reduces your garden's environmental impact.

Creating a Comfortable Space

Transforming your rooftop garden into a welcoming space where you can relax and enjoy the outdoors is an essential aspect of the project. Consider adding seating, lighting, and even a small kitchen or dining area.

Choose furniture that is lightweight, weather-resistant, and easy to move around. String lights, solar-powered lamps, or even a DIY chandelier made from repurposed materials can provide ambient lighting for evening enjoyment. Don't forget to include a few planters or hanging baskets to add a touch of greenery to your seating area.
